COM-взаимодействие (Visual Basic)
Объектная модель компонентов (модель COM) позволяет объекту предоставлять свою функциональность другим компонентам и ведущим приложениям. COM-объекты входят в состав большей части современного программного обеспечения. Хотя сборки .NET являются наилучшим решением для новых приложений, в некоторых случаях необходимо использование COM-объектов. В этом разделе рассматриваются некоторые проблемы, связанные с созданием и использованием COM-объектов с Visual Basic.
в этом разделе
Знакомство с COM-взаимодействием
Общие сведения о COM-взаимодействии.
Практическое руководство. Ссылки на COM-объекты в Visual Basic
Описывает, как добавлять ссылки на COM-объекты, имеющие библиотеки типов.
Практическое руководство. Работа с элементами управления ActiveX
Демонстрирует, как использовать существующие элементы управления ActiveX для добавления функций на панель элементов Visual Studio.
Пошаговое руководство. Вызов API Windows
Пошаговое описание процесса вызова API-интерфейсов, входящих в операционную систему Windows.
Практическое руководство. Вызов API Windows
Демонстрация определения и вызова функции MessageBox
в библиотеке User32.dll.
Практическое руководство. Вызов функции Windows, принимающей значение беззнакового типа
Демонстрация вызова функции Windows, которая имеет параметр с типом без знака.
Пошаговое руководство. Создание объектов COM с помощью Visual Basic
Пошаговое описание создания COM-объектов с использованием шаблона класса COM и без него.
Устранение неполадок взаимодействия
Описание некоторых проблем, которые могут возникнуть при использовании модели COM.
COM-взаимодействие в приложениях .NET Framework
Общие сведения об использовании объектов .NET Framework и COM в одном приложении.
Пошаговое руководство. Реализация наследования с использованием COM-объектов
Описание использования существующих COM-объектов в качестве основы для новых объектов.
Связанные разделы
Взаимодействие с неуправляемым кодом
Описываются службы взаимодействия, предоставляемые средой CLR.
Предоставление COM-компонентов платформе .NET Framework
Описание процесса вызова типов COM через COM-взаимодействие.
Предоставление компонентов .NET Framework клиентам COM
Описание подготовки и использования управляемых типов из COM.
Применение атрибутов взаимодействия
Описание атрибутов, которые можно использовать при работе с неуправляемым кодом.